Solution: BC/DR AI processing for Atlas Inc.
(upbeat music) - [Narrator] Here's how Atlas Incorporated can build a strong business continuity and disaster recovery plan for their cloud-based AI systems. First Atlas should start by inventorying all essential assets involved in their AI processing. This includes data sets, train models, pipelines, orchestration scripts, and the underlying cloud infrastructure. Once everything is cataloged, it's important to prioritize each component based on its business impact and recovery needs. Next, Atlas needs to implement automated scheduled backups and versioning for their data, models, and configurations. By using cloud native tools and enabling version control, they can make sure that recent copies are always available and that it's easy to roll back changes if something goes wrong. To guard against regional outages, Atlas should store backup copies in multiple geographically separate cloud regions.
